Proper weld placement and stiffener plate configuration at beam or column connections maintain required clearances from the steel k-area. Fillet welds are specified with a one-and-a-half-inch minimum holdback, positioned away from the web-to-flange transition radii. Stiffener plates are welded on three sides with sizes directed per main plate notes. Bolt holes in connection lugs are standard holes.
